A former Largs restaurant is advertised for sale for offers over £70,000. 

The Chef's Eye in Nelson Street closed down several months ago and has now arrived on the market. 

The restaurant was widely known for its intimate feel and personalised menus which changed regularly. 

The vacant premises is now up for sale to a new buyer, with the space having capacity for around 30 people. 

It is being marketed by DM Hall in Glasgow for offers over £70,000.

The description states: "35 Nelson Street a is a former restaurant premises located on the ground floor of a three-floor terraced building with residential above.

"The property is double fronted with double glazed display windows. Internally, the restaurant is rectangular in shape and has capacity for around 30 covers.

"Toilets have been formed to the rear of the restaurant, with an extension containing the kitchen, which is fully fitted to include an extractor hood, sink units, a hob and refrigeration.

"There is hatch access to the basement stores. The property is understood to have previously been licensed although this has lapsed.

"The property may be suitable for other commercial uses such as retail or office uses and may have potential for change of use to residential accommodation, subject to consent."
